Switching of the Q factor of an industrial YAG:Nd laser using LiF:F2 crystals

T. T. Basiev, A. N. Kravets, S. B. Mirov, A. V. Fedin, V. A. Konyushkin


Abstract: Stable pulse-periodic lasing was achieved for the first time with a peak output power up to 64 kW and an average power up to 65 W in the multimode case; the corresponding peak and average powers for the single-mode case were 21 kW and 20 kW. Variation of a pumping rate altered the duration of the output pulses within the range 100–300 ns and the frequency of their repetition between 1 and 10 kHz when the initial transmission of an LiF:F2 crystal was 68% at the wavelength of 1064 nm.
